About This Item

London: John G. Murdoch, c.1890. 1st edition. Very Good. 16 mo.. 3/4 cloth 266pp., The Farringdon Library. Posthumously published novel based on the author's travels in the American West. "Winthrop was probably better fitted to portray the west than any other eastern man who attempted to describe it. As a story of travel among the forests and mountains of the Northwest, it was the first of a long line of books that turned the eyes of the country westward. It presents a truthful contemporary picture of the Indian and pioneer period. Included is a vocabulary of the Chinok Jargon, and numerous sketches of Indians and Indian life, etc." Free front end paper excised, ownerÕs notes on one prelim. & occasional spotting in text o/w a very good copy in blue boards with all edges gilt
